What is the role of the endorsement policy in the context of Hyperledger Fabric's chaincode?
In the context of Hyperledger Fabric's chaincode, the endorsement policy plays a crucial role in defining the organizations that must sign a transaction proposal before it can be considered valid. This policy specifies which members of the network must agree (endorse) a transaction for it to be executed. The policy can require signatures from one or more specific organizations, depending on the chaincode's business logic and the network's governance requirements. This ensures that transactions are agreed upon by the relevant stakeholders, maintaining the integrity and trust within the network.
What allows users to update channels, or invoke new Smart Contracts?
In Hyperledger Fabric, the peer CLI (Command Line Interface) tool is used to update channels or invoke new smart contracts. This utility allows users to perform various administrative tasks on the network, such as updating the ledger, changing endorsement policies, and managing chaincode installations and instantiations .
What do we call the ordering nodes actively participating in the consensus mechanism for a given channel and receiving replicated logs for the channel?
In Hyperledger Fabric, the ordering nodes that are actively participating in the consensus mechanism for a given channel are referred to as the 'Consenter set.' These nodes are part of the ordering service and are responsible for creating blocks by ordering transactions and ensuring consistency across the network. The Consenter set receives the transaction logs that need to be replicated across other orderers and peers in the network. This is distinct from the 'Committer set,' which comprises nodes that commit blocks to their ledger, and 'Endorsers,' which are responsible for endorsing transactions by checking them against the chaincode execution policies.

In Hyperledger Fabric, what is used if end users of the application want to keep their private key secret?
In Hyperledger Fabric, if end users of the application want to keep their private key secret and secure, they would use offline signing. Offline signing involves signing transactions on a device or in an environment that is not connected to the network or the internet. This method ensures that the private key used for signing does not get exposed to the network and reduces the risk of compromise. Offline signing is especially important in scenarios where security and privacy are paramount, as it allows users to maintain control over their private keys at all times.
What should be taken into account at implementing efficient CouchDB queries from chaincode?
When implementing efficient CouchDB queries from chaincode in Hyperledger Fabric, it is important to use indexes effectively and focus on crafting simple queries that avoid full index scans. Operators such as $or, $in, and $regex can lead to performance issues because they often result in full scans of the database or index. Instead, it is recommended to structure queries that make optimal use of indexes, targeting specific key-value pairs or ranges to minimize the amount of data scanned during query execution. This approach helps in maintaining high query performance and reducing the load on the CouchDB database, which is crucial for achieving efficient data retrieval in a blockchain environment.
